 body {
                font-family:sans-serif;
                margin: 0 20px;
                padding: 0;
            }
            .splitter {
                display: flex;
                flex-direction: row;
                flex-wrap: wrap;
                margin: 0;
                padding: 0;
            }
            .splitter > .form {
                flex: 1;
                min-width: 600px;
            }
            .splitter > .serverPreview {
                width: 740px;
                min-height: 700px;
                margin: 0;
                padding: 0;
                border: 1px solid grey;
                display: flex;
                flex-direction: column;
            }

            .splitter > .serverPreview iframe {
                width: 700px;
                flex: 1;
                border: 0;
            }
			
			#loader {
			border: 8px solid #f3f3f3;
			border-top: 8px solid #3498db;
			border-radius: 50%;
			width: 50px;
			height: 50px;
			animation: spin 1s linear infinite;
			margin: 20px auto;
			}

			@keyframes spin {
			0% { transform: rotate(0deg); }
			100% { transform: rotate(360deg); }
			}